Motivation is what you need to stay on your wedding weight loss goals. We are trying to achieve our goals and enjoy the life we have but unfortunately the same life that we want to improve can get in our way of our goals and aspirations. But how do we stay on track  and be motivated?

Tips

  • Keep motivational notes in areas that you see when you are about to eat something unhealthy. You can take some quotes online or from a book. When ever you are tempted to eat something that you shouldn’t the notes will remind you to stay focus on your goals. And if you have work out goals keep motivational notes in front of the TV or couch.
  • Consult in a friend. And I don’t mean just any body. I mean someone who you know will keep you motivated. You should involve one your friends that has accomplished that goal and will talk you out of any thing that might hinder your weight lost goals for your wedding.
  • Join a group. A group is an excellent way to maintain your goals. Instead of  walking this journey by your self you can meet a group of people that can motivate you and you can motivate them.
  • Keep a Journal. I mention this in my article- Wedding Weight Loss Tips but it is so important. People really don’t understand the importance of daily writing. You might have a food slip up that day and push it out of your mine, but when you get home and write down what you’ve done –you can ask your self was it really worth it. The next day you can read what you wrote and how you felt so you won’t’ slip up the next time.
